Here's what you need:

1 cup mixed berries and cherries

1 160ml can of coconut cream

¼ cup water

1 tablespoon sweetener of choice ...I used coconut palm sugar, but pick your favourite

4 tablespoons ground flax seed

Here's what you do...

:: Combine the sweetener with the coconut cream (I put mine in a blender to break the coconut palm sugar down ...but if I was using eg, maple syrup, I'd just mix with a spoon for less washing up!)

:: Put the berries in a serving dish

:: Pour the coconut cream over them

:: Sprinkle with the flax seeds
